Waterproofing — A Primer

Waterproofing ahead of the renovation of a bathroom is of vital importance. However, problems can arise from older houses, where some regions were not successfully waterproofed. You could either opt to remove tiles and waterproof and re-tile or to waterproof with tiles in situ. Many distinct methods of beating other leakages are available, all with various programs and all with guarantees.

Cost efficacy and the amount of the problem ought to be the significant factors in your final decision.

Frequent Pitfalls

You can avoid the following common toilet renovation issues and pitfalls simply by planning ahead and consulting with skilled bathroom designers/tradespeople where appropriate.

Organising tradespeople in the incorrect sequence. This contributes to jumped phases, revisits, additional work and costs.

Planning redesigns without taking into account crucial basics, such as cavity area, concrete walls/floors/ceilings, existing plumbing and circuitry, etc..

Buying fixtures or fittings without consulting the relevant commerce professionals, thereby leading to unsuitable choices.

On bath floors, as an instance, natural and carpeting wood surfaces are less functional than a surface.

Tiles offer protection to substrates in bathrooms and during straightforward cleaning and maintenance methods damp and mould developing’s chance can be reduced.

Tiles will also be more hygienic than rug that’s a particularly important aspect from the floor areas next to your bathroom.

Tiles with a high degree of slip resistance are the ideal choice for bathroom floors and we have a wide range to choose from.

In terms of walls, a backsplash near a sink or inside a shower space is great for producing a protective covering.

Along with the practical benefits of tiles, you can even make the style you want as you have such a vast array of designs, colors and materials to pick from throughout our superior collection.

Porcelain tiles are the ideal choice for bathroom floors as this material is hard, dense and contains low porosity which makes it resistant to water and stains.
